Output 5835d8303d08320bb3ddc280fb4429e9de408f33c41c0fdc08587ba74ee991b2:0

value
139084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40ca4927799ba42548822b027856bef65905db6 OP_EQUAL
address
3KZdWapEW3odZ6rtdR3f7NJSqoQz5LLq8e
transaction
5835d8303d08320bb3ddc280fb4429e9de408f33c41c0fdc08587ba74ee991b2
spent
true